The Tobermory War Memorial stands as a solemn tribute to the men and women from the Isle of Mull who lost their lives in various conflicts, primarily the two World Wars. Located prominently in Tobermory, Mull’s colourful capital, it serves as a central point for remembrance and reflection for both residents and visitors. Its design, typical of many Scottish war memorials, embodies the island’s enduring respect for its fallen.

The memorial typically features an obelisk or a cross, often adorned with inscriptions listing the names of those who made the ultimate sacrifice. Surrounded by a quiet space, it provides a poignant setting for commemoration ceremonies, particularly on Remembrance Day. Its position within the town allows it to be a visible and accessible reminder of the profound impact of war on this close-knit island community.

More than just a list of names, the Tobermory War Memorial is a powerful symbol of remembrance, sacrifice, and the enduring peace sought after conflict. It encourages visitors to pause and consider the human cost of war and the resilience of the islanders. This significant landmark helps to keep the memories of those who served alive, connecting past sacrifices with present-day gratitude.
